The ICT 2010 Event

This biennial event has become a unique gathering point for researchers, business people, investors, and high level policy makers in the field of digital innovation. ICT 2010 will focus on policy priorities such as Europe's Digital Agenda and the 2011-2012 financial programme (€2.8 billion) of the European Union for funding research and innovation in ICT. The networking stand

The two EU-funded projects, WINS-ICT and ICT-WEB-PROMS, are jointly organising a stand throughout the three day ICT 2010 Event to inform interested EU and WBC stakeholders of the projects' activities and cooperation opportunities with the WB region. The project teams will collect expressions of interest for cooperation and will act as intermediaries. The projects are furthermore managing a contact database of WB and EU stakeholders operating in the field of ICT, and it will be possible to register in this database directly at the stand. You will find our stand “Building EU - Western Balkan ICT Partnerships” in the International village in Zone D.

Join our networking session !

Besides the networking stand, the two projects are cooperating in the organisation of a networking session jointly organised by seven EU-funded actions: ISTOK-SOYUZ, SCUBE-ICT, EXTEND, WINS-ICT, ICT-WEB-PROMS, IncoNet CA/SC and IncoNet-EECA. This session, entitled “Thinking across borders - (Re) discover ICT cooperation potential with East Europe & Central Asia and Western Balkan countries” will be held on 28 September from 9:00 to 10:30 in Room 1122.
The session aims at enhancing co-operation between researchers from the EU and Eastern European & Central Asian (EECA) and Western Balkan (WB) countries. The floor will be given to researchers to present and promote their ideas, and bilateral meetings between researchers from EU and EECA/WB countries will be held to discuss future joint research activities. The session will also host the award ceremony of the Western Balkan countries’ ICT idea competition. Six winners will be rewarded for their excellent ICT research ideas and given the opportunity to present their proposals.

How to participate and how to present your organisation

To support the organisation of the networking session, a web tool has been developed to enable those interested in EU-funded research activities to promote their research competencies and find their future partners.
Registering on the web tool (http://www.eeca-ict.eu/index.php/en/thinking-across-borders)will allow you to submit your profile and idea(s).
The registration process will be open until 3 September 2010. After that day, you may browse through the list of registered participants and request face-to-face meetings to discuss collaboration opportunities.

Participation procedure:

  • Registration to the networking session: 3 September. Each participant will have to register on-line (http://www.eeca-ict.eu/index.php/en/thinking-across-borders) and complete his profile (areas of interest, previous experience and achievements, contact details during the event, etc) as well as his research idea(s).
  • Requesting meetings: 10 September. Each participant will be invited to select those participants that he/she would like to meet after going through their profiles and research idea(s).
  • Finalisation of meetings: 17 September. Each participant will have to check his/her meetings and accept/reject them.
  • Meeting schedule: 22 September. The session organisers will prepare the overall time plan for the meetings and communicate it to all participants before the event.
  • All participants must also register and pay for access to the ICT 2010 Event (http://ec.europa.eu/information_society/events/ict/2010/index_en.htm).
